**Escalation: Intermittent DNS Resolution Failures**

If services in the Hollowbrook cluster report sporadic lookup failures, first confirm the issue by running resolution checks from at least two separate nodes. Transient failures under one minute typically self-heal; log them but do not escalate. Sustained failures affecting multiple zones require immediate escalation to the network reliability rotation. Include timestamps and affected hostnames when you escalate to the address below.

escalation mailbox, kaweg-kahif: druwyn.sordor@nelvroworks.corp

☐ Timing-chip reader audit (StrideSync, Harborfell Marathon): confirm the mat readers dedupe chip pings correctly — last race we logged a runner crossing the 10k mat eleven times, which made for a fun leaderboard. Check the dedupe window is set to 30s, verify clock sync across all mats, and make sure the offline buffer flushes when connectivity returns. Also eyeball the firmware versions; two readers were a release behind in spring. Flag anything weird at the sync. The person accountable for this item is named below.

signatory, yahog-badug: Quenix Ulaael

**INC-7731: Signature check failing on Duskboard dark-mode bundle**

Dark-mode asset bundle for the Penlow admin dashboard fails signature verification on deploy. Light-mode bundle passes. Likely cause: dark-mode pipeline still signs with the pre-rotation key. Rollback not needed; users just see light theme. On-call: re-sign the bundle and redeploy. To verify the re-signed artifact, check it against the current deploy key, which follows.

deploy key for kagup-bawig: bky9_ZMq28eTw9

Subject: Warranty Cost Overrun — Vextral Line

All branch managers: warranty claims on the Vextral HomePump series ran 23% over forecast this quarter, driven by seal failures in early batches. Corrected units ship from the Dornley plant next month. Absorb costs within existing reserves for now. Context on the wider plan appears in the note below.

board note of yahog-haduf: Only 5 of the 120 pilot accounts renewed Quenwyn, so a churn review is set for October 1.